I don't think they'd work well. In addition to covering the buttons up, you'd need to cover the lacings on the back as well. The problem is they're distinctly Renaissance style boots, and the goal is to avoid having anything that the average person can walk up, point at, and go "that's XYZ item, I have one just like it at home".
If you like that high-topped style, for the price you'd be better off getting a proper pair of lace-less riding boots similar to what the Imperial Officers and 95% of the rest of the un-armoured characters from the Original Trilogy wore, or a decent pair of work/combat boots and a set of half-chaps to cover the lacings and mount armour to.
Alternatively, look at Tanker and Engineer boots. Most of those are lace-less and are generic enough that they don't trigger an automatic "hey, that's XYZ!" reflex from the average person.
